Warehouse Operative
We are looking for a full-time and permanent Warehouse Operative. The ideal candidate would hold a Counterbalance Forklift Licence and a full UK driving Licence or be willing to undergo FLT Training to join our team at the Sheffield Operations Centre to assist with our Washrooms, Healthcare, and Floorcare Divisions.
The key responsibilities of a Warehouse Operative at phs will involve:
* Maintaining the relevant paperwork.
* Preparing stock for drivers.
* Keeping stock areas clean and tidy at all times.
* Carrying out stock takes as and when requested.
* Carrying out any task deemed necessary by the Operations Manager.
* Liaising and forming good working relationships with other members of staff within the Branch.
* Fully complying with current health and safety legislation and procedures.
The ideal candidate for a Warehouse Operative role at phs will:
* Have the manual handling capability to handle large amounts of stock daily.
* Be able to work under pressure.
* Possess a forklift licence.
* Be knowledgeable about health and safety.
* Carry out all operations and activities in the prescribed manner.
* Use the correct tools and equipment for the operation, including any relevant safety equipment or protective clothing.
* Report any defects in equipment or protective clothing immediately.
* Avoid improvising or taking shortcuts that would entail unauthorized or unnecessary risks.
* Maintain a clean and tidy working area.
* Report accidents or near-miss incidents promptly.
* Suggest ways of eliminating or reducing hazards.
* Cooperate with accident/incident investigations to prevent recurrence.
* Develop a personal concern for their own safety and that of their colleagues.

About phs:
Phs Group was founded in 1963 and is the leading provider for Hygiene Services in the UK, Spain, and Ireland, with over 90,000 customers across 300,000 locations, incorporating numerous businesses over its 57 years of operation.
Our businesses include: Washrooms, Healthcare, Floorcare, Phs Direct and Direct 365 (sale of consumables), Phs Greenleaf, Teacrate, Besafe, Wastekit, and Compliance.
